Key Features to Look for in a PD 3.0 Car Charger

When selecting a PD 3.0 car charger, several key features should be top of mind. First and foremost is the wattage output; higher wattage means faster charging capabilities. Chargers that offer a minimum of 18W are typically ideal for smartphones, while those with 30W or more are better suited for tablets and laptops. Additionally, consider the number of charging ports. A multi-port charger can be a great choice for families or anyone who frequently travels with multiple devices. Size and design also matter; a compact, well-designed charger is easier to store and can look better in your vehicle. Lastly, prioritize safety features. Look for chargers that include overcurrent protection and heat management to safeguard your devices during charging.

Comparing Different Types of PD 3.0 Car Chargers

The market is filled with various types of PD 3.0 car chargers, and understanding the differences can help you choose the right one. Single-port chargers are typically compact and perfect for individual use, great for someone who only needs to charge one device at a time. On the other hand, multi-port chargers are ideal for families or frequent travelers, allowing multiple devices to charge simultaneously. However, they may be bulkier and require more space. Additionally, some chargers are designed specifically for certain vehicle types, such as those that fit snugly in the dashboard or those that are compatible with larger vehicles. Each type has its pros and cons, so consider your specific needs and vehicle setup before making a decision.

Installation and Usage Tips

Installing a PD 3.0 car charger is typically straightforward, but following a few tips can enhance your experience. First, ensure that the charger is compatible with your vehicle's power outlet. Once plugged in, connect your device using a quality USB-C cable optimized for PD charging to achieve the best performance. For optimal charging speed, avoid using devices while they are charging, as this can slow down the process. Additionally, check that your device supports Power Delivery; otherwise, you may not fully benefit from the charger's capabilities. Common Myths About Car Chargers

There are several myths surrounding car chargers and fast charging technologies that can cause confusion. One common misconception is that fast charging is harmful to battery health; however, most modern devices are designed to handle higher power inputs without damage. Another myth is that charging your device while using it will significantly slow down the charging process. While this can happen, the impact is often negligible with a quality PD 3.0 charger. It's essential to separate fact from fiction to ensure you're getting the most out of your charging experience.
